How to Choose the Best Weasel Name

The best name should fit both the animal and your everyday life. Start by observing behavior for several days. Is your weasel curious, shy, energetic, affectionate, sneaky, or fearless? Personality often gives you a better naming clue than appearance alone.

Next, test your favorite choices aloud. A name that sounds great on paper may feel awkward when repeated. Try calling it during feeding, playtime, and routine handling.

It is also smart to avoid names that sound too similar to commands or other pets’ names. Clear sounds reduce confusion.

Finally, consider whether the name will still feel appropriate as your weasel grows. A tiny animal can become an adult with a completely different personality, so choose something that can age well.

If you are stuck between two choices, write down your top five and use each one for a day. Often, one name naturally starts feeling right.

Tips for Naming a Weasel You Will Love

Naming a weasel should be enjoyable rather than stressful. There is no requirement to choose the most unusual option. A simple name can be just as meaningful as an elaborate one.

Look for a connection. You might choose a name based on coat color, favorite behavior, a memorable first day together, or a place that means something to you.

Avoid names that are difficult to pronounce if multiple people will care for the animal. Consistency is helpful when your pet is learning to respond to its name.

You can also create a nickname after choosing a formal name. For example, a longer name might naturally become a shorter household version.

Most importantly, spend time with the animal before deciding. A weasel’s personality can reveal qualities you would never notice from a photograph. Sometimes the perfect name is not the one you initially planned—it is the one that suddenly feels obvious after a few days together.
